Мазмуну:
- 1 -кадам: Бөлүктөр
- 2 -кадам: Туташуу
- 3 -кадам: PCB (милдеттүү эмес)
- 4 -кадам: кадр
- 5 -кадам: Кадрды кесүү
- 6 -кадам: Edge тегиздөө
- 7 -кадам: Тешик бургулоо
- 8 -кадам: Pen Pen
- 9 -кадам: Connection Frame
- 10 -кадам: Arduino коду
- 11 -кадам: ЭЭМ үчүн программалык камсыздоо
- 12 -кадам: Биринчи сүрөт
Video: DIY Arduino көзөмөлдөгөн жумуртка-бот: 12 кадам (сүрөттөр менен)
2024 Автор: John Day | [email protected]. Акыркы өзгөртүү: 2024-01-30 10:38
Бул көрсөтмөлөрдө мен сизге Arduino менен өзүңүздүн Эгт-Ботту кантип башкарууну көрсөтөм. Мен буга чейин жасагым келген, бирок мен үчүн өтө оор деп ойлогом, бирок мен жаңылганмын. Аны куруу оңой, аны ар ким жасай алат.
1 -кадам: Бөлүктөр
Төмөндө мен бөлүктөрдүн тизмесин кошом:
- Кадам моторлору
- Stepper мотор айдоочулары
- Arduino
- Электр камсыздоо
- Micro Servo
- Пластикалык табак, жыгач
- 40 см бурамалар x3 жана 12 гайкалар
- Эки лего дөңгөлөк
- Ар кандай түстөгү маркерлер
- Бургулоо, бычак, араа, отвертка, эки тараптуу лента, жыгач клей, зым, ширетүүчү темир, резина боолор
- PCB шилтемесин түзүү үчүн сизге керектүү нерселердин баары.
2 -кадам: Туташуу
Аны жогорудагы сүрөттөгүдөй туташтырыңыз же кийинки кадамга өтүңүз жана ПХБ (басып чыгаруучу схема) жасаңыз. Жана сиз потенциометр үчүн туура орнотууларды табышыңыз керек. Бул потенциометрдин жардамы менен сиз степпердик моторлорго кетүүчү чыңалууну башкара аласыз. Бул кадамды мүмкүн болушунча жылмакай кылып коюуга аракет кылыңыз.
3 -кадам: PCB (милдеттүү эмес)
Эмне үчүн мен ПХБ жасадым? Жогорудагы сүрөттү караңыз, ал нан тактасында кандайча көрүнүп турганын көрсөтөт. Зымдар өтө көп. Сиз туура эмес нерсени оңой туташтыра аласыз же бир нерсе өзүн өзү ажыратып коё алат жана сиз бузуп аласыз, мисалы: тепкичтүү мотор драйвери. Жана ПКБда баары жакшы көрүнөт, азыраак орунду ээлейт жана ишенимдүү. Бул жерден ПКБны кантип жасоо жөнүндө окуй аласыз. Төмөндө мен PCB макети менен PDF файлын коштум. Көбүрөөк маалымат алуу үчүн, нан тактасынан arduino караңыз.
4 -кадам: кадр
Рамка пластиктен жана бир аз жыгачтан жасалган. Сиз өлчөмдөрдү төмөндөгү эскизде же кийинки кадамда көрө аласыз.
5 -кадам: Кадрды кесүү
Экинчи сүрөттөн эки элементти жана үчүнчү сүрөттөн бирди кесип алыңыз. Өлчөмдөрү сүрөттөрдө көрсөтүлгөн.
6 -кадам: Edge тегиздөө
Жакшы көрүнүшү үчүн четтерин тегиздөөчү кагаз менен тегиздеңиз.
7 -кадам: Тешик бургулоо
Жогорудагы сүрөттөгүдөй тешиктерди бургула. Сиз муну абдан так жасашыңыз керек. Бурчтардагы 3 тешикке алюминий түтүкчөлөрүн салыңыз.
8 -кадам: Pen Pen
Калем кармагыч жыгачтан жана пластмассадан жасалган. Колумдун аягында мен маркер үчүн 9 мм тешик жасадым
9 -кадам: Connection Frame
Бул сүрөттө кадрдын бардык бөлүктөрүн кантип туташтыруу керек экенин түшүндүңүз деп үмүттөнөм, эгер сизде көйгөйлөр жаралса, комментарий жазыңыз, мен жардам берүүгө аракет кылам. Баары бурамалар, эки тараптуу скотч, желим жана зымдар менен байланышкан.
10 -кадам: Arduino коду
Бул жерден arduino кодун жүктөп алыңыз. Жана бир нече саптарды өзгөртүү керек:
Бул:#аныктоо YAXIS_DIR_PIN 14#аныктоо YAXIS_STEP_PIN 15Буга: #dexine YAXIS_DIR_PIN 10#аныктоо YAXIS_STEP_PIN 11
жана
Бул:#XAXIS_DIR_PIN 10ду аныктоо#XAXIS_STEP_PIN 8ди аныктооБул үчүн:#XAXIS_DIR_PIN 7ди аныктоо#XAXIS_STEP_PIN 8ди аныктоо
жана
Бул:#аныктоо SERVO_PIN 13Кимге:#аныктоо SERVO_PIN 9
11 -кадам: ЭЭМ үчүн программалык камсыздоо
Мен inkscape үчүн түпнуска eggbot кеңейтүүсүн орнотууну сунуштайм, анткени анын жардамы менен толтурулган объектти басып чыгара аласыз. Аны кантип жүктөө жана кантип колдонуу керектигин бул жерден окуй аласыз. G-код файлдарын inkscapeте жасоо үчүн martymcguire тарабынан жасалган бул кеңейтүүнү жүктөп алыңыз. Жүктөп алчу акыркы нерсе - бул ардуиного сериал аркылуу буйруктарды жөнөтүү программасы. Бул жерден жүктөп алыңыз. Эми сиз уникорн кеңейтүү кодун өзгөртүшүңүз керек. Баруу:
C: / Program files / inkscape / share / extensions / unicorn / context.py
Бул 29 сапка кошуу:
"M300 S % 0.2F (калем өйдө)" % self.pen_up_angle, 39 -сапты жок кылыңыз:
"M300 S255 (сервону өчүрүү)",
12 -кадам: Биринчи сүрөт
Бул менин жумуртка боёгон биринчи жумурткалар. Эффект калем титирөөсүнүн эң мыктысы эмес. Мен ар дайым оңдоого аракет кылам, бирок азырынча ийгиликтүү кыла албайм. Апельсин жумурткасындагы сүрөт аюунун элеси болушу керек.
Сураныч, эгер сизге менин долбоорум жакса мага добуш бериңиз. Рахмат!!
Окуганыңыз үчүн рахмат жана англис тилим үчүн кечирим сурайм:) ЭгБотуңуз менен көңүл ачыңыз.
Жумуртка чакырыгында экинчи орун
Автоматташтыруу сынагында үчүнчү сыйлык
Сунушталууда:
Arduino негизделген жумуртка плоттери: 17 кадам (сүрөттөр менен)
Arduino негизделген жумуртка плоттери: Жумуртка плоттери - жумуртка сыяктуу тоголок формада нерселерди тарта ала турган көркөм робот. Бул машинаны стол тенниси жана гольф топторун тартуу үчүн да колдонсоңуз болот. Сиз өзүңүздүн фантазияңызды колдоно аласыз, мисалы, сиз жасай аласыз
Switch-Adapt Toys: Жумуртка Алыстан Башкарылган Жылан Жеткиликтүү !: 7 Кадам (Сүрөттөр менен)
Switch-Adapt Toys: Egg Remote Controlled Snake жеткиликтүү! Көпчүлүк учурларда, ылайыкташтырылган оюнчуктарды талап кылган балдар кире алышпайт
Инкубатор үчүн автоматтык жумуртка токарь: 9 кадам (сүрөттөр менен)
Инкубатор үчүн автоматтык жумуртка токарь: Саламатсызбы, мен бүгүн инкубатор үчүн жумуртка токарь жасап жатам, канаттуулар жылуулукту бирдей бөлүштүрүү үчүн жумуртканы айлантуусу керек жана жумуртка мембранасынын кабыкка жабышып калышына жол бербөө керек. жумуртканы кол менен
Жумуртка Тернер инкубатор үчүн 45 даража айлануу: 7 кадам (сүрөттөр менен)
Инкубатор үчүн 45 -даражадагы айлануу: Саламатсызбы Бүгүн мен инкубатор үчүн жумуртка токарин жасап жатам, ал 45 градус бурчта 360 градуска бурулат, ал жумурткаларды да айландырбайт жана бул кичинекей үй инкубатору үчүн мейкиндик конвининет, эгер сиз көргүңүз келсе майда -чүйдөсүнө чейин видеону көрүңүз
IC жумуртка таймери: 11 кадам (сүрөттөр менен)
IC Жумуртка Таймери: Түзгөн: Габриэль Чиу Обзор Бул долбоор санариптик логиканын негиздерин, NE555 таймеринин мүнөздөмөлөрүн жана экилик сандардын кантип эсептелерин көрсөтөт. Колдонулган компоненттер: NE555 таймери, 12 биттик толкундуу эсептегич, эки 2 инпу